Chatellerault is a commune in the Vienne department, in the Poitou-Charentes region of France. It is located north of Poitou in Touraine. The population of the city as of 1999 is 34,192. The town of Chatellerault was an important stronghold on the northern marsh of Poitou, established by the Count of Poitiers to secure his borders in the early 10th century. The department of Vienne was formed in 1790 from parts of the former provinces of Poitou, Touraine, and Berry. From 1816 to 1968, Chatellerault was a center of sword and arms manufacture for the French government.
